At Breakthru Psychiatric Solutions, we’re proud to offer MagVenture TMS Therapy, now FDA-cleared for ages 15–21 as an adjunct treatment for Major Depressive Disorder (MDD). This breakthrough gives families a non-invasive, drug-free depression treatment option for teens and young adults.

Clinically proven results

Faster results than medication: For many adolescents, TMS produces results more quickly than traditional antidepressant medications. The median onset of response in one large study was 13 sessions, significantly faster than the 4–6 weeks often required for SSRIs to take effect.

Superior to traditional treatment: Studies suggest that response rates from TMS for adolescents with TRD are higher than those seen in trials for antidepressant medications.
